Boutique Hotels in Huayllabamba — What to Expect

For many travelers, Huayllabamba is the quiet, authentic Andean village they hope to find. Located in the Sacred Valley along the Urubamba River, it serves as a key starting point for the classic four-day Inca Trail trek to Machu Picchu. The pace here is defined by farming, with locals tending to cornfields and fruit orchards in the shadow of the Vilcabamba mountain range. A visit often includes exploring the nearby archaeological site of Llactapata, which offers a stunning, distant view of Machu Picchu itself.

This is a destination for active adventurers and trekkers seeking a genuine cultural experience before hitting the trail. It's less suited for business travel or those looking for extensive nightlife. Most visitors stay just a night or two to acclimatize to the altitude. The village is easily reached by road from Cusco or Ollantaytambo, with colectivos and taxis providing regular service along the valley's main highway.

Accommodation here is straightforward and functional, focusing on comfortable guesthouses and small lodges that cater to trekkers. You'll find simple rooms with hot showers and hearty meals to fuel your hike. Frequently Asked Questions

What is Huayllabamba known for?

Huayllabamba is known for being the starting point of the Inca Trail to Machu Picchu and offering stunning mountain scenery, traditional villages, and rich cultural heritage.

Best time to visit Huayllabamba?

The best time to visit Huayllabamba is during the dry season, from May to September, when the weather is mild and sunny.
